How do you clean stained concrete?

Mix 1/2 cup baking soda to one gallon of water for a gentle cleaning solution. Add 1/8 cup of liquid dish detergent. Spray on patio surface, let sit for 30 minutes, then scrub and rinse. For heavily stained or mildewed patios, you may need a pressure washer.

How do you clean a dirty concrete floor?

If a concrete or concrete-block surface is especially dirty, add detergent and a quarter cup of ammonia to a bucket of warm water and brush the solution over the surface with a stiff nylon brush. (Never use a metallic brush; metallic fibers can get trapped in the concrete and rust.)

Can you use vinegar on stained concrete?

Vinegar is great on stained concrete due to it being non-toxic with no harmful fumes. It’s also really good for getting up baked-on grease spills or any mold or mildew that may appear. Dilute it with warm water for better cleaning.

Does vinegar harm concrete?

Vinegar does not dissolve concrete itself but can degrade the cement that binds concrete together. As a weak, dilute acid, vinegar will cause only minor damage to concrete but can take the shine off polished surfaces. It can, however, be used to remove small amounts of cement from tools.

What is the best cleaner for concrete floors?

Some good cleaners include Castile soap, liquid dish detergent, stone cleaners and mild floor cleaners. Mix a solution, apply to floor with a wet mop and then rinse with a mop dipped in clean water. To make your concrete floors resistant to future stains, apply a concrete sealant.

Can you polish acid stained concrete?

Yes, acid stained concrete can be polished. Acidstaining is a permanent change to your concrete so even the grinding involved in polishing will not remove the color.

Can you steam clean concrete floors?

A steam cleaner is the most effective cleaning tool when cleaning concrete because the steam will penetrate even the tiniest of crevices to lift and remove dirt, debris, grease, stains, gum, odors, etc. Then, steam clean the floors with a floor cleaning head and if you have heavy stains use the micro fiber cover.

Will straight bleach harm concrete?

When applied to concrete, bleach does not harm the sturdy material. It also disinfects concrete. When using bleach, work in a well-ventilated area because the fumes from bleach can be overwhelming. Depending on your cleaning project, you might combine the bleach with detergent, dilute it with water or use it straight.

Will baking soda damage concrete?

When washing concrete, be wary of using any strong chemicals, particularly any acid-based cleaners—these can damage concrete. Instead, use gentle washing agents such as baking soda, dish soap, and water. There are several methods you can try to get your concrete looking like new again.

What is the best way to clean basement concrete floors?

Use Dish Soap and Warm Water



Dish soap has a neutral PH, making it ideal for both sealed and unsealed concrete. Start by sweeping your basement floor and then sprinkle the soap on it. Pour warm water on the surface and scrub it with a soft-bristled brush. Use a mop and clean water to rinse the floor.
